I really like this place. Turkish Blacksea cuisine is quite unique and Anzer Sofrası is a pretty good place to have a feast on this authentic cuisine. They are bringing most of the ingredients directly from Blacksea region, and you can also buy them. Cheese, beans, butter; all can be found here. I really like the soup, muhlama (cheese fondue), meatballs are all pretty good. On season try hamsi as well (blacksea anchovy). Breakfast, lunch or dinner; anytime is great here. Parking is also very easy, there is a valet available as well. In conclusion, authentic food, good staff, by the Bosphorus, easy parking. I would definitely recommend to try this place.
